Output 209c10cc141eafe543db56d2d7b9edb92005f55c045f78d1782ec7477837115c:41

value
1334903
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16a07099fc96b1dc5e87d592ace6d50b01b07d31 OP_EQUAL
address
33kezKXRnwSfcVNR21LFjuCYK9aTXCLWqj
transaction
209c10cc141eafe543db56d2d7b9edb92005f55c045f78d1782ec7477837115c
spent
true